On 1st April 2010 “Right to Education” came in to force. Bringing hopes that now the things will change and every child in the age group of 6-14 years will get 8 years of elementary education in an age appropriate classroom in the vicinity of his/her neighbourhood. No child shall be denied admission for want of documents; no child shall be turned away if the admission cycle in the school is over and no child shall be asked to take an admission test. Children with disabilities will also be educated in the mainstream schools. Moreover approximately 25% quota was there for children with weaker sections.

Before giving any particular statement and then preceding our talk on that I would like to site an example.
I studied in a school which was famous for imparting Indian culture on students. We used to have one hour prayer sessions in open ground and used to sit on jute material thin carpet while praying; no matter its hot summer or chilly winter. Our school administration was very strict and our principal sir was the real example for that. His name was “Govind Ram Aggrawal” but we used to call him “Pappu” which means idiot kid. Our school was from sixth class to twelth class. One day principal sir went to sixth class for general inspection and to check how things are going on. He asked one student to tell his name. the student replied “Sir your name is Pappu”. The whole class laughed. Principal Sir realized that the student might have heard by some of his seniors and being a kid he would have thought that it’s the real name. He got angry but he didn’t show it and very calmly he told the student “Dear my name is Govind Ram Aggrawal and not Pappu. By hearing this, the kid realized his mistake; and he apologized for the same.

Islam is an Arabic word & connotes submission, surrender & obedience. As a religion, Islam stands for complete submission and obedience to Allah. It is a universal religion and its objective is to create and cultivate in man the quality and attribute of Islam. Islam in fact is an attributive title. Anyone who possesses this attribute, whatever race, community, country or group he belongs to, is a Muslim.
